The Carling Challenge 1987 , alternatively also the Carling Championships 1987 , was a professional snooker invitation tournament as part of the 1987/88 season . The tournament was held from September 21 to 23, 1987 in the studios of Raidió Teilifís Éireann in the Irish capital Dublin . The winner was defending champion Dennis Taylor , who defeated the Englishman Joe Johnson in the final and at the same time played the highest break of the tournament and at the same time the only century break in his opening match with a 140 break .
Prize money
After three years as the Carlsberg Challenge , the Carlsberg Brewery passed on the naming rights to its Carling brand . The prize money increased by just under £ 1,500 to £ 32,650.

Tournament course
As in previous years, four players were invited to the tournament, who first dueled each other for the title in the semi-final mode Best of 9 frames and then in the final mode Best of 15 frames .

final
The Northern Irishman Dennis Taylor had already won in 1986 after becoming world champion in 1985. His competitor Joe Johnson was the reigning world champion.
After Taylor took a 1-0 and 2-1 lead, Johnson turned the game around and gave me a 2-3 lead. After Taylor turned the game around and Johnson equalized, Taylor took the lead 7-4. Then Johnson won another frame before Taylor won the 13th frame with 64:47 and thus both game and tournament.
